WebOct 1, 2013 · This advice applies to England. You might be able to get Statutory Sick Pay (SSP) when you're off work sick. It depends on your earnings and your situation. You can't get SSP for the first 3 days you're off sick but after that you can get £109.40 a week for up to 28 weeks. Your employer might also pay you their own sick pay - usually called ...
